Millennials dwell it up
Half of the people surveyed — no less than 52% —- who chosen actual property as a viable funding choice are millennials. The first goal of those millennials is to buy a house for their very own private use, somewhat than shopping for a property solely for funding functions.
Nonetheless, additional rate of interest hikes and up to date layoffs could dent the housing demand going forward.
“Price hikes are simply a part of the general demand state of affairs. Current layoffs by each giant and small corporates are more likely to have no less than some impression on the demand within the upcoming two quarters, and dent progress within the housing market. Many homebuyers impacted by layoffs could defer house shopping for selections till their employment scenario stabilizes. However, shopping for properties stays the highest precedence for everybody,” mentioned Anuj Puri, Chairman, Anarock Group.
The speed hike impact
The report focuses on the opinions of patrons through the present difficult occasions, together with the opportunity of one other rate of interest enhance by the RBI within the close to future.
Based on the report, if such a charge hike happens, the housing gross sales momentum within the high 7 cities could expertise difficulties as almost all potential patrons (96%) declare that increased house mortgage charges will impression their selections.
Moreover, for greater than 80% of property seekers, the price of property stays an important issue, as the fundamental worth of actual property has elevated prior to now 12 months. Potential patrons are delicate to modifications in rates of interest and property costs, and any vital fluctuations in these components may have a major impression on the true property market within the close to future.
Knowledge from Anarock signifies that the common property costs within the high 7 cities of India have witnessed a progress of 6-9% in Q1 2023 (January to March) as in comparison with Q1 2022. This progress is primarily attributed to the surge within the costs of development uncooked supplies and an general enhance in demand. Among the many high cities, MMR, and Bangalore registered the very best annual progress of 9%.
